BREAKING NEWS: Illinois announces stay at home order, following New York and California, putting 70 MILLION Americans under lockdown as the states take matters into their own hands after Trump refused a national coronavirus quarantine
  • There are now more than 17,000 cases of coronavirus in the US and 240 people have died
  • The worst affected city by far is New York, where there are more than 4,000 cases and 26 have died
  • New York state will close all non-essential businesses on Sunday and California has gone into lockdown
  • Only grocery stores, pharmacies, hospitals, transport, news media and others are allowed to still operate
  • Illinois Gov. J.B. Pritzker announced a stay at home order on Friday afternoon that will last until April 7
  • President Trump will not issue a national quarantine because some states aren't as badly affected as others
